i'd suggest you try first by running a known-working image (plenty of them in the 'test' forum, so that you ensure your BOCHS config is right ... *if* your bochs can run a known-working image *and* if your loader/kernel works on real hardware then we're really facing a bochs problem. Otherwise, the problem is probably in your code/bochs config.
Hint: try using "a:" as image name to force bochs using the real floppy if you fear something wrong with your rawwrite ...
